The guys of Alter Bridge are prepping a new live CD, documentary and rarities set

Anyone who has seen Alter Bridge live knows the rock band certainly brings it. From Mark Tremoni’s towering guitars to Myles Kennedy’s soaring vocals, the group delivers hard-charging live shows night after night.

Now, one of Alter Bridge’s big gigs is coming to a TV near you with “Live at the O2 Arena + Rarities,” a three-CD set featuring a recording of the group’s performance at the major London venue on Nov. 24, 2016.

In addition to the audio component, “Live at the O2” arena features a documentary about the concert with exclusive interviews with the members of Alter Bridge, their crew and their families. The collection also features a rarities disc with 11 limited-release tracks, as well as seven songs that have previously only been released in Japan.

Alter Bridge released a new studio album last year. That set, “The Last Hero,” boasts the mainstream rock singles “My Champion” and “Show Me a Leader.”

Kennedy recently told Audio Ink Radio that “Show Me a Leader” was “inspired by the political climate and state of the world, so with that said, I think we’re reflecting on how people seem to be feeling. I think the word to sum it up right now is ‘disillusionment.’”

Kennedy added, “A lot of people are scratching their heads, saying, ‘Where are we going, and how is this all going to pan out?’ So, while the record is inspired by a political vision, there’s no political agenda.”
